Babylon 5 Collections
Six collections of Babylon 5 were released, however, only four were available initially. Collections #5 and #6 were added the following year and can be more difficult to find that the first 4 collections. A foreign collection is included for reference from IDEAL.

Galaxy Voyagers Collections
A total of 11 collections of Galaxy Voyagers were released, but similar to Babylon 5, the first 6 collections were released followed by the others added later on. This has caused collections #7 through #11 to be far more difficult to locate. However, with the foreign releases for this series produced, it allows for a complete collection to be built. Collections from Spain, France/Germany, and Italy are shown below. A partially complete case was found in Spain recently along with one of the half-boxes nearly filled. Excepting for this find, Spanish collections from this series are very rare. Three playsets were released with unique vehicles from this series as well as a large Star Fortress 5000 playset.

Star Trek Collections
Star Trek Micro Machines collections were released over a number of years starting in 1994. The later years appear to be more difficult to locate versus the earlier years. While 16 vehicle collections were released, the collections kept the same naming over the years, but the vehicles were changed. This can make it difficult to collect the full line without collecting the complete groups for each year as well which results in a number of duplicate collections. The large multiple-vehicle packs are a good method of collecting all the vehicles sealed, however collections 2 and 3 for these are quite rare. Bronze and Silver collections are shown below which were undoubtedly meant to increase collector sales. The NX-2000 USS Excelsior error is shown below. Take a look at the Next Generation Limited Edition Collectors Set mutli-pack to see the correct NCC-2000 version for comparison as well as the Argos semi still sealed randomly added as a bonus.
